The term *ausschlag*—German for rash or skin reaction—when paired with *Hund* (dog) and *Bauch* (belly), signals more than a surface-level dermatological observation. It’s a clinical red flag, often masking complex interplays between immune response, environmental exposure, and systemic health. Yet, traditional diagnostic approaches have treated these signs as isolated symptoms, not symptoms of deeper physiological dysregulation.

The redefined framework emerging today demands a systemic lens—one that decodes not just what’s visible, but what’s quietly brewing beneath the skin.
At its core, this new paradigm redefines causality. Historically, a rash on a dog’s abdomen was attributed to fleas, allergens, or minor contact dermatitis—simple, localized triggers. But recent data from veterinary dermatology and comparative immunology reveal a far more intricate network: the gut-skin axis, microbiome imbalance, and systemic inflammation often precede visible lesions. A 2023 study from the University of Zurich tracked 1,200 canine cases, finding that 68% of dogs with chronic abdominal rash showed concurrent dysbiosis and elevated intestinal permeability—evidence that skin breakdown is frequently a downstream expression of internal stress.
From Symptom to System: Decoding the Hidden Mechanics
What’s often overlooked is the role of the **leaky gut syndrome**—a condition where intestinal tight junctions weaken, allowing toxins and undigested proteins to enter circulation.

This triggers immune hyperactivation, manifesting as cutaneous inflammation. In humans, this mirrors eczema flares linked to gut permeability; in dogs, it’s noticeable as persistent, localized rash on the ventral abdomen. The framework now demands tracing these internal disruptions not as secondary, but as primary drivers.
- Microbiome Disruption: Advanced sequencing reveals that dogs with recurrent *Ausschlag Hund Bauch* often exhibit reduced *Lactobacillus* and *Bifidobacterium* populations, correlated with increased pro-inflammatory cytokines.
- Environmental Triggers: Urban dogs face compounded exposure—airborne allergens, processed diets, and chemical-laden grooming products—amplifying immune sensitivity. Rural counterparts show fewer cases, suggesting environmental load is a decisive variable.
- Chronic Stress & Neuroendocrine Links: Cortisol spikes from anxiety or pain alter skin barrier function. A 2024 clinical trial observed that dogs with anxiety-related *Ausschlag* had 32% higher baseline cortisol, indicating a feedback loop between stress and skin integrity.
The framework further challenges the myth that topical treatments alone resolve the issue.

A rash confined to the belly, they argue, is a diagnostic biomarker—not a problem in itself. Ignoring the systemic roots risks endless cycles of treatment, misdiagnosis, and rising owner frustration. Veterinarians in Germany’s leading referral centers now prioritize **integrated diagnostics**: stool analysis, food sensitivity panels, and gut health profiling alongside skin biopsies. This multi-omics approach identifies the true source—whether microbial, metabolic, or neurological—before rash formation.
Real-World Implications and the Weight of Uncertainty
Adopting this framework isn’t without risk. Parasitologists still favor quick fixes; pet owners fear complexity and additional costs. Yet, data from the European Canine Allergy Consortium shows that clinics using the redefined model reduced recurrence rates by 41% within six months.
The trade-off? Greater diagnostic rigor demands time, resources, and a willingness to rethink entrenched practices.
What makes this framework revolutionary is its insistence on **contextual causality**. A rash is not just a lesion; it’s a narrative. The belly’s skin, exposed and vulnerable, tells a story of internal imbalance—of microbiome collapse, immune overdrive, and environmental assault.
